Phillip Sims

The rookie quarterback out of Winston-Salem State made the training camp roster after a post-draft tryout, but has never looked back. Phillip Sims came into camp as a possible 4th quarterback option, but now looks to complete with Logan Thomas for the third quarterback spot.

While in college Sims played at three different schools, he was a number two quarterback on the Alabama team that won the National Championship in 2011, before transferring to Virginia for the 2012 season. After academic ineligibility he played his final two seasons at Winston-Salem, where he threw for 2,986 yards and 24 touchdowns.

In two preseason games Sims has completed 11 passes for 111 yards and a touchdown. He had a very impressive showing in the Cardinals’ game against the Chargers, where he was 8-for-13 with 82 yards. Sims helped the Cardinals tie the game late in the 4th quarter before the Chargers eventually won on a last second field goal.

Look for Sims to get more playing time so the coaches can have a better look at him in a game. He could be on the Cardinals’ practice squad, if not the roster come September.
